Classification
EN779 Classification | EUROVENT Classification | Average Arrestance (A %) | Average Efficiency (E %) |
G1 | EU1 | Am < 65 | — |
G2 | EU2 | 65 ≤ Am <80 | — |
G3 | EU3 | 80 ≤ Am <90 | — |
G4 | EU4 | 90 ≤ Am | — |
F/M5 | EU5 | — | 40 ≤ Em <60 |
F/M6 | EU6 | — | 60 ≤ Em <80 |
F7 | EU7 | — | 80 ≤ Em <90 |
F8 | EU8 | — | 90 ≤ Em <95 |
F9 | EU9 | — | 95 ≤ Em |

Absolute filters
EN | EUROVENT | INITIAL EFFICIENCY E | PENETRATION P | DEC. FACTOR D |
---|---|---|---|---|
E10 | EU10 | 95 ≤ E¡ <99,9 | 5 ≥ P <0,1 | 20 ≤ Dƒ <1000 |
E11 | EU11 | 99,9 ≤ E¡ <99,97 | 0,1 ≥ P <0,03 | 1000 ≤ Dƒ <3000 |
E12 | EU12 | 99,97 ≤ E¡ <99,99 | 0,03 ≥ P <0,01 | 3000 ≤ Dƒ <10000 |
H13 | EU13 | 99,99 ≤ E¡ <99,999 | 0,01 ≥ P <0,001 | 10000 ≤ Dƒ <100000 |
H14 | EU14 | 99,999 ≤ E¡ <99,9999 | 0,001 ≥ P <0,0001 | 100000 ≤ Dƒ <1000000 |
U15 | EU15 | 99,9999 ≤ E¡ <99,99999 | 0,0001 ≥ P <0,00001 | 1000000 ≤ Dƒ <10000000 |
U16 | EU16 | 99,99999 ≤ E¡ <99,999999 | 0,00001 ≥ P <0,000001 | 10000000 ≤ Dƒ <100000000 |
U17 | EU17 | 99,999999 ≤ E¡ | 0,000001 ≥ P | 100000000 ≤ Dƒ |
